Masstech to archive and manage content for City TV in Colombia

May 14, 2012

Masstech, ta provider of streamlined media asset management (MAM) solutions, will implement its TOPAZ version 7.5 streamlined MAM and digital archiving at each of City TV’s two facilities located at Calle 26 and Av Jimenez  in Bogota, Colombia to digitise, manage and preserve all its content.

City TV has two channels that broadcast 7×24. One of its channels, CityTV focuses on news, variety programmes and general programming and the other channel Canal El Tiempo (ET) specializes in News broadcasting. The Calle 26 facility produces content for CityNoticias (CityNews) and ET, whereas the Av Jimenez facility focuses on content production for Variety programming.

The two integrated TOPAZ systems will interoperate with the production environment to perform storage, transcoding and data movement, simultaneously replicating content to each other for contribution and redundancy purposes. The TOPAZ system at Calle 26 will archive and manage content for City TV’s news system and Canal ET’s broadcast environment, interfacing with Avid’s iNews NRCS and editing systems. iNews users will be able to search, view and restore previously archived content directly from their iNews user interface. The other system at Av Jimenez will provide media asset management for its “variety” and general programming, documentaries, soap operas and others.

The post production facility and news facility currently incorporate an Avid Unity Media Network and more than 10 Avid editors and Panasonic P2 as capture format.

The twin TOPAZ systems, once implemented, will achieve operational workflow efficiencies allowing newsroom and programming staff to search, browse and view content from their desktop. TOPAZ also features performance enhancements including support for 64bit Windows OS, LTO-5 LTFS material interchange and portability, and an improved database with more efficient searching capabilities. The TOPAZ digital workflow system is expected to be fully operational at City TV in July this year.
